Step three: Adding Growing Medium:
Fill the coconut fiber planter with a suitable growing medium. A combination of coconut coir, perlite, and compost is a popular selection. The coconut coir supplies water retention, while perlite promotes drainage and aeration. Compost enriches the soil with nutrients.

three. Agriculture and Landscaping: In agriculture, coconut coir fiber is utilized for numerous purposes. It can be utilized as animal bedding, providing a snug and moisture-absorbing floor for livestock. Coconut coir fiber can additionally be employed in landscaping purposes, similar to lining hanging baskets, creating mulch, or as a component in soil mixes for container gardening and raised beds.

2. Erosion Control: Coconut coir fiber is an effective solution for erosion management on slopes, riverbanks, and other areas prone to soil erosion. Coir erosion management blankets, logs, and mats are broadly utilized to stabilize soil, prevent erosion caused by water runoff, and promote vegetation development. The fibrous construction of coconut coir helps retain moisture, management sediment, and supply erosion safety till vegetation is established.

Step 2: Preparing the Coconut Fiber Planter:
1. Place the coconut fiber planter within the desired location, guaranteeing it receives enough daylight for the particular plants you intend to develop.
2. If the planter does not have drainage holes, create a quantity of holes at the backside to allow excess water to escape. This helps stop waterlogging and root rot.

1. Horticulture and Gardening: Coconut coir fiber is usually used in horticulture and gardening as a result of its wonderful water retention and aeration properties. It serves as a sustainable various to traditional peat moss and soil amendments. Coconut coir fiber is usually used as a growing medium in potting mixes, seed starting, hydroponic techniques, and as a soil conditioner to enhance moisture retention, drainage, and root health.
